Finance Student Demographics at Quincy U

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the finance majors at Quincy University.

Quincy U Finance & Financial Management Bachelor’s Program

35% Women
12%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
The finance program at Quincy U awarded 17 bachelor's degrees in 2020-2021. About 65% of these degrees went to men with the other 35% going to women. The typical finance bachelor's degree program is made up of only 30% women. So female students are more repesented at Quincy U since its program graduates 5% more women than average.

undefined

About 88% of those who receive a bachelor's degree in finance at Quincy U are white. This is above average for this degree on the nationwide level.

The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ity for students who recently graduated from Quincy University with a bachelor's in finance.

undefined
Race/Ethnicity Number of Students
Asian 0
Black or African American 0
Hispanic or Latino 2
White 15
International Students 0
Other Races/Ethnicities 0

Careers That Finance Grads May Go Into

A degree in finance can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for IL, the home state for Quincy University.

Occupation Jobs in IL Average Salary in IL
General and Operations Managers 122,790 $125,990
Financial Managers 40,040 $144,680
Securities, Commodities, and Financial Services Sales Agents 21,980 $91,640
Tellers 18,530 $29,860
Financial Analysts 14,810 $88,760
